About the Role

This is a Fixed Term Position until 30 June 2026.


As the Heritage Policy Officer, you will help deliver high-quality World Heritage nomination documents and contribute to critical policy, planning and advisory work. You will be involved in drafting reports and management plans, engaging with stakeholders, supporting meetings and site visits, and integrating heritage objectives into broader government strategies.

Position Outcomes / Accountabilities


  • Contribute to the preparation of nomination documents, policy advice, and draft World Heritage Management Plans
  • Deliver high-quality reports, briefs, and correspondence for key stakeholders
  • Support effective consultation with partners and coordination of site visits
  • Help define boundaries for nominations in line with heritage and government requirements
  • Assist with broader heritage integration across government policy initiatives
